Answer:

B) The function has a maximum value of (1)

Explanation:

The given function has a maximum value, as its curve is inverted. The maximum value is the largest (y) value that a function can attain. As one can see, this value is (1), because the (y-coordinate) of the highest point on its curve is (1). This function has no minimum value, its endpoints go on infinitely in a negative direction.
